Kane Ferdinand: Southend United were outclassed by West Ham United
2:10pm Monday 16th July 2012 in npower League Two Table & Results By Chris Phillips
Race for the ball - Kane Ferdinand makes a bid for the ball
KANE Ferdinand felt Southend United were outclassed during Saturday’s 3-0 defeat to West Ham at Roots Hall .
Blues never looked like troubling the Hammers in their first pre-season friendly of the summer.
But the midfielder, who was the only Southend player to appear for more than 45 minutes, insisted it had still been a good work out for his side.
“I think the difference in class between the two teams was there to see but it was good for us to get out there again,” said Ferdinand, 19.
“West Ham have been back in training a few more weeks than we have and that showed as well, but it was nice to get a game in.
“The matches help to break up the hard runs and training we’re doing and I’m sure this will have done us good.”
